Ingredients
To create the perfect Buffalo Chicken Philly Cheese Steak, we need fresh, flavorful ingredients that capture the spicy tang, tender texture, and melty cheese goodness of this iconic sandwich. Below we break down everything necessary for each component of our recipe.
For the Buffalo Chicken
- 1 lb boneless skinless chicken breasts, thinly sliced
- 1/2 cup buffalo wing sauce (choose your preferred heat level)
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ika
- Salt and pepper to taste
For the Cheese Sauce
- 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
- 1 cup whole milk, heated
- 1 1/2 cups shredded provolone cheese
- 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ional, for extra heat)
- Salt to taste
For the Philly Cheese Steak Assembly
- 4 hoagie rolls, split lengthwise but not all the way through
- 1 medium green bell pepper, thinly sliced
- 1 medium yellow onion, thinly sliced
- 1 tablespoon olive oil for sautéing
- Fresh parsley for garnish (optional)
Optional Toppings
- Celery sticks for serving
- Blue cheese crumbles
- Sliced jalapeños
- Ranch or blue cheese dressing for dipping
- Lettuce or tomato slices for extra crunch and freshness

Prep Work
Before we dive into cooking, careful prep work ensures every component of our Buffalo Chicken Philly Cheese Steak shines. Let’s start by prepping the chicken, vegetables, and cheese sauce to build layers of bold flavor and creamy texture.
Preparing the Chicken
- Slice the chicken breasts into thin strips about ¼ inch thick to ensure quick, even cooking and tender bite-sized pieces.
- In a medium mixing bowl, toss the chicken strips with:
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Set aside to marinate briefly while preparing vegetables to maximize flavor absorption.
- When ready, we’ll cook the chicken in a preheated large non-stick skillet over medium-high heat until golden and cooked through, about 5-7 minutes.
Preparing the Vegetables
- Thinly slice one medium green bell pepper and one medium onion for that classic Philly crunch and sweetness.
- Keep vegetable slices uniform for balanced cooking.
- We suggest prepping optional toppings such as:
- Chopped jalapeños for extra heat
- Celery sticks for crunch alongside the sandwich
- Arrange all vegetables on a cutting board nearby for quick sautéing.
Making the Cheese Sauce
Our rich buffalo cheese sauce binds this sandwich together perfectly.
- Ingredients for the sauce include:
| Ingredient | Amount |
|———————|—————-|
| Shredded cheddar | 1 cup |
| Shredded mozzarella | 1 cup |
| Cream cheese | 4 oz (cubed) |
| Buffalo wing sauce | ⅓ cup |
| Milk | ½ cup | - In a small saucepan over medium heat, combine the cream cheese and milk, stirring until smooth and warm.
- Gradually add shredded cheddar and mozzarella, stirring continuously until melted.
- Stir in buffalo wing sauce thoroughly to infuse creamy heat.
- Keep sauce warm on low heat until assembly.
This prep work sets the foundation to craft a sensational Buffalo Chicken Philly Cheese Steak packed with vibrant flavors and irresistible textures.
Cooking Instructions
Follow these step-by-step instructions to create the perfect Buffalo Chicken Philly Cheese Steak with tender chicken, melty cheese sauce, and savory sautéed veggies.
Cooking the Buffalo Chicken
- Heat a large non-stick skillet over medium-high heat.
- Add 1 tablespoon of olive oil to the skillet and let it warm.
- Add the marinated thin chicken strips in a single layer.
- Cook the chicken for 4 to 5 minutes on one side without stirring to get a good sear.
- Flip the strips and cook for an additional 3 to 4 minutes, until cooked through and juices run clear.
- Pour ¼ cup of buffalo wing sauce over the chicken, stirring to coat evenly.
- Cook for 1 more minute until the chicken absorbs the sauce and becomes spicy and flavorful.
- Remove the chicken from heat and set aside.
Sautéing the Peppers and Onions
- In the same skillet, add 1 tablespoon of olive oil.
- Add 1 cup sliced green bell peppers and 1 cup thinly sliced onions.
- Sprinkle with ½ teaspoon salt and ¼ teaspoon black pepper for enhanced flavor.
- Sauté the vegetables over medium heat, stirring occasionally.
- Cook for approximately 6 to 7 minutes until the peppers are tender but slightly crisp and onions are golden and caramelized.
- Remove from heat and set aside.
Combining the Ingredients
-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C) for toasting hoagie rolls.
- Split 4 hoagie rolls lengthwise without cutting all the way through.
- Place the rolls on a baking sheet and toast in the oven for 5 minutes until slightly crispy.
- Spoon a generous layer of the warm buffalo cheese sauce into the bottom half of each roll.
- Add a layer of the sautéed peppers and onions on top of the cheese sauce.
- Pile the buffalo chicken strips evenly over the vegetables.
- Optionally, sprinkle with blue cheese crumbles or sliced jalapeños for extra flavor.
- Close the sandwich with the top half of the hoagie roll.
- Serve immediately with celery sticks or your preferred dipping sauce.

Make-Ahead and Storage Tips
To keep our Buffalo Chicken Philly Cheese Steak fresh and flavorful, proper make-ahead preparation and storage are essential. Here are the best practices to maintain the quality and enjoy this delicious sandwich even after some time.
Make-Ahead Tips
- Prepare the Components Separately: Cook the buffalo chicken strips, sauté the vegetables, and make the buffalo cheese sauce ahead of time. Storing them separately will prevent sogginess and maintain texture.
- Use Airtight Containers: Store each component in airtight containers to preserve moisture and prevent cross-flavors.
- Keep Bread Fresh: Toast the hoagie rolls just before assembling to retain their crispiness. Avoid pre-toasting rolls if prepping the meal the day before.
Storage Instructions
Component | Storage Method | Refrigerator Duration | Freezer Duration |
---|---|---|---|
Buffalo Chicken Strips | Airtight container | 3 to 4 days | Up to 2 months |
Sautéed Vegetables | Airtight container | 3 to 4 days | Up to 2 months |
Buffalo Cheese Sauce | Sealed jar or container | 3 to 4 days | Up to 1 month |
Hoagie Rolls | Bread bag or airtight wrap | 2 to 3 days | Up to 1 month |
Pro Tip: Label containers with preparation dates for easy tracking and safety.
Reheating Guidelines
- Chicken and Vegetables: Reheat gently in a skillet over medium heat until warmed through to maintain texture.
- Cheese Sauce: Warm slowly over low heat, stirring frequently to prevent separating or burning.
- Bread: Toast rolls in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for 5 minutes to restore crunchiness before assembling.
Assembly After Storage
When ready to serve, layer the rewarmed chicken, vegetables, and buffalo cheese sauce on freshly toasted hoagie rolls. Add optional toppings like blue cheese or jalapeños to revive the vibrant flavor profile that makes this sandwich stand out.
